Output 85eb204f0d11102d6aa332ef0228936cd68585d73b0507d75d596aaae4db1be9:3

value
39954985848
script pubkey
OP_0 OP_PUSHBYTES_20 beee9e0851c06a8f7ae9a424b51575c38f49c2ef
address
tb1qhmhfuzz3cp4g77hf5sjt29t4cw85nsh04s3ll4
transaction
85eb204f0d11102d6aa332ef0228936cd68585d73b0507d75d596aaae4db1be9
confirmations
46074
spent
true